Item 1.01 Entry into Material Definitive Agreement.


On October 21, 2015, UAS Drone entered into two material agreements with Havis Inc., of Warminster, Pennsylvania.  


Under the parties’ Manufacturing Agreement, Havis will be the exclusive manufacturer of the Company’s commercial drone products for the law enforcement sector in the United States.  The agreement has a five year term with successive three year renewal terms, and lays out a framework for engineering, fulfillment of purchase orders, warehousing and other material terms. No pricing is provided at the current time.





Under the parties’ Distribution Agreement, the Company has appointed Havis as its exclusive distributor to the law enforcement sector in the United States for the Company’s commercial drones. The agreement has a five year term with successive three year renewal terms, and provides a framework for development of marketing materials, warranty and service programs, training and risk mitigation, among other material terms. The agreement also provides for sales quotas to be established by the parties after the first year of sales, and Havis to brand all drones with its corporate name and logo. No pricing or margins are specified in the agreement.


Havis is an 80 year-old privately held, ISO 9001:2008 certified company that manufactures in-vehicle mobile computer and workflow solutions for public safety, public works government agencies and mobile professionals.  Havis products are distributed through a nationwide network of resellers and sales representatives in the United States.  


The above descriptions of the material agreements are qualified in their entirety by the actual agreements, copies of which are included as Exhibits to this Current Report.
